## Tuning

The Parcelwing webhook dispatcher retries delivery-scan events against subscriber endpoints with exponential backoff and jitter. During last week's Brindlemoor depot surge we saw queue depth spike because the per-subscriber concurrency cap was too conservative, while the retry ceiling was too aggressive. Please review both together; changing one without the other reintroduces thundering-herd behavior. The constants currently in production are listed below.

constants for yaduf-fahag:
BUDGETS = {
    "kelix": 528,
    "briwyn": 734,
}

Handover: Priya is taking over the Quillstack job-queue replacement from me. We've migrated the mailer and thumbnail workers off the homegrown queue onto Relayline; the export worker still runs on the old path until Thursday. Watch for duplicate deliveries during the overlap window and pause consumers before any restart. The staging broker now runs with the settings below.

service settings:
[kelax]
team = caswyn
access_code = ac_c41040
owner = briius.praix
host = kelax.qirvanlabs.corp
port = 9200
peer = sormir.halixhq.internal
salt = f8d36025
pin = 3766

Quick note for the sync: all ThumbHive queue workers now ship as signed artifacts. If you push a new resizer build, the queue scheduler refuses unsigned images outright — no exceptions, even in staging. Build it, run the checksum script, and sign before pushing. For reference, the current artifact signing key is listed directly below.

deploy key for fafof-yaguf: bky4_zHj6

Ticket: Vault locked during consent banner rollout

The Brindlewick config vault sealed itself mid-deploy of the new consent banner module, blocking plugin authors from fetching banner templates. Rollout to the Fenmoor region is paused until the vault is reopened. Plugin authors should not attempt workarounds via cached templates, as consent text may be stale. The on-call will unseal the vault this afternoon using the standard recovery flow. The passphrase for the unseal ceremony is below.

recovery phrase for fajeg-kawep: druix-gorius-briax-ulaeth-fraox-lammir-pelox-jormir-pelwyn-julir